Understanding the Core Mechanics of Tower Rush
At its heart, Tower Rush is a real-time strategy game focused on building a robust base and launching coordinated attacks against other players. The game distinguishes itself through its streamlined gameplay and emphasis on quick decision-making. Players must balance resource collection, unit production, and tower placement to effectively defend their base while simultaneously mounting offensives. A core element involves strategically deploying troops to overwhelm enemy defenses and ultimately destroy their central structure. The tower rush demo game is designed to give players a solid grasp of these fundamental concepts.
Success in Tower Rush hinges on understanding the strengths and weaknesses of different unit types and utilizing them in synergistic combinations. Certain units excel at close-range combat, while others offer ranged support or specialize in taking down fortified structures. Effective players will learn to adapt their strategies based on the enemy’s composition and base layout. Careful scouting and anticipation of enemy movements are also crucial for maximizing offensive efficiency.
| Unit Type | Strengths | Weaknesses |
|---|---|---|
| Warrior | High health, effective in close combat | Slow movement speed, vulnerable to ranged attacks |
| Archer | Long-range attack, high damage output | Low health, susceptible to melee units |
| Tank | Exceptional durability, draws enemy fire | Limited offensive capabilities |

Offensive Strategies: Launching Successful Raids
While a strong defense is essential, ultimately victory in Tower Rush requires aggressive offensive action. Successful raids involve carefully scouting the enemy base, identifying weak points, and launching coordinated attacks with a diverse range of units. Sending in a wave of warriors to soak up damage, followed by ranged attackers to eliminate key structures, is a common tactic. The tower rush demo game provides an excellent platform to test different attack strategies and refine timing.
Effective raiding also requires understanding enemy troop compositions. If the enemy has a strong defensive line, focusing on flanking maneuvers or utilizing air units can bypass their defenses. Timing is also crucial. Launching an attack while the enemy is preoccupied with resource gathering or base construction can create a significant opportunity for success. Learning to anticipate enemy movements and adapt offensive strategies accordingly is a hallmark of skilled Tower Rush players.
